The Center for Research on Population and Health (CRPH) leads and supports
methodologically robust research at the intersection of population and health to improve the
health and well-being of populations in Lebanon, the Arab region and globally.
CRPH is a hub for high-impact population and health research. We invest in people through
training and capacity building and provide infrastructure for the conduct of rigorous research.
The Center promotes interdisciplinary research and innovative approaches to research, and
fosters exchanges and collaborations among AUB faculty, graduate students and colleagues
in the Arab region and beyond through conferences, workshops and seminars.
The Center hosts MPH practicum students, MS thesis projects and provides students and
researchers at FHS with support in survey development and data management and analyses;
access to regional data sets; and support for new areas of research. CRPH also hosts
researchers who wish to visit the Faculty of Health Sciences with the goal of collaborating
with FHS faculty or of pursuing innovative research or writing activities.
